On Thursday, April 10, Police Chief Timothy T. Tyler took part as a panelist in a discussion titled “Empowering Empathy.” The event was organized by the Grainger School of Engineering at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ign (UIUC). Chief Tyler was joined by several law enforcement officials from the local area, which included elected officials, University of Illinois Police Department (UIPD) co-responders, and leaders from the University of Illinois Police Training Institute.

The panel's primary focus was on strategies to improve empathy training for law enforcement officers in their community interactions. Attendees also included Director Rachel Joy and Community Relations Manager Jorge Elvir from the Equity and Engagement department. The discussion aimed at enhancing understanding and empathy in police-community relations.
